CareTrust REIT Inc.

REAL ESTATE · REIT - HEALTHCARE FACILITIES · USA

CareTrust REIT, Inc. is a publicly traded, self-managed real estate investment trust engaged in the ownership, acquisition, development, and leasing of skilled nursing, senior housing, and other healthcare-related properties.

W P Carey Inc

REAL ESTATE · REIT - DIVERSIFIED · USA

WP Carey is among the largest net-lease REITs with an enterprise value of approximately $ 18 billion and a diversified portfolio of operationally critical commercial real estate that includes 1,215 net-lease properties covering approximately 142 million square feet as of March 30. September 2020.
